Process Guide

How a gold IRA documentation process works step by step

1

Initiate Direct Rollover Request

Contact your current 401k or IRA plan administrator and formally request a direct rollover of funds to a new Self-Directed IRA custodian. This initiates a trustee-to-trustee transfer, ensuring funds never directly touch your possession and avoiding mandatory 20% tax withholding.

2

Complete Self-Directed IRA Custodian Forms

The chosen IRS-approved Self-Directed IRA custodian will provide a comprehensive application packet. This includes the IRA application, investment direction forms for precious metals, and the transfer request form that authorizes the movement of funds from your existing retirement account to the new gold IRA.

3

Verify IRS-Approved Depository & Metals

Ensure all documentation specifies the use of an IRS-approved depository for storage of qualified precious metals (gold, silver, platinum, palladium bullion meeting purity standards). Confirm the investment direction forms accurately reflect the purchase of IRS-approved gold coins or bars.

What is the gold IRA required documentation checklist?+
A gold IRA required documentation checklist typically includes the Self-Directed IRA application, a transfer or rollover request form from your current plan administrator, investment direction forms specifying your precious metal purchases, and beneficiary designation forms. Additionally, you will need proof of identity and potentially a signed custodial agreement. For a direct rollover, the most critical document is the transfer request that ensures funds move directly from your existing retirement account to the new gold IRA custodian, avoiding early withdrawal penalties and tax implications.
What IRS forms are needed for a gold IRA rollover?+
For a direct gold IRA rollover, generally no specific IRS forms need to be filed by the individual at the time of transfer, as the transaction occurs between financial institutions. However, you will receive IRS Form 1099-R (Distributions From Pensions, Annuities, Retirement or Profit-Sharing Plans, IRAs, Insurance Contracts, etc.) from your previous plan administrator, and the new IRA custodian will issue IRS Form 5498 (IRA Contribution Information) reporting the rollover amount. According to IRS Publication 590-A, 'Rollovers of Retirement Plan and IRA Distributions,' these forms document the tax-free nature of a properly executed rollover.
What happens if I miss the 60-day rollover window?+
Missing the 60-day rollover window for an indirect rollover can result in severe tax consequences. If funds from your previous retirement account are distributed directly to you and not redeposited into a new IRA or qualified plan within 60 calendar days, the entire distribution becomes taxable income. Furthermore, if you are under age 59½, an additional 10% early withdrawal penalty typically applies. IRS Publication 590-A explicitly states the strictness of this rule, emphasizing that exceptions are rare and require specific IRS waivers, making proper documentation and direct transfers crucial.
What documents does a self-directed IRA custodian require?+
A self-directed IRA custodian requires several key documents to establish and manage your gold IRA. These typically include a completed new account application, a signed custodial agreement outlining the terms of service, and an investment direction form that instructs the custodian on which IRS-approved precious metals to purchase. You will also need to provide personal identification, such as a driver's license or passport, and a beneficiary designation form to specify who inherits the account. All documents are designed to ensure compliance with IRS regulations for self-directed retirement accounts.
